
eSafety Basics – Primary PSHE and Computing Lesson on Online Safety and Digital Citizenship
Description:
Introduce Primary pupils to the basics of staying safe online with this simple, age-appropriate PSHE and Computing lesson. Designed to build early digital citizenship skills, this engaging resource helps children recognise safe online choices, understand the importance of asking for help, and begin learning about their digital footprint in a positive and supportive way.
Lesson Overview:
Starter Activity: Online Safety Traffic Lights – Pupils hold up green, yellow, or red cards to show whether different online situations feel safe, unsure, or unsafe.
Main Activities:
Guided class discussion to create clear and simple online safety rules together
Puppet show or role-play modelling how to ask a trusted adult for help
Practice “Asking for Help” when something online feels wrong or confusing
Create Digital Footprint Handprints to illustrate how online actions leave a mark
Fun password creation activity to learn how to keep personal information safe
Classroom Culture: Keep conversations age-appropriate and focused on positive digital habits. Emphasise that trusted adults are there to help if pupils feel unsure, worried, or confused by anything online.
Assessment:
Recall key online safety rules
Scenario-based sorting: identifying safe vs. unsafe online behaviours
Teacher observation of pupils’ understanding and use of help-seeking language
Skills Developed:
Early digital citizenship and eSafety awareness
Recognising safe and unsafe online situations
Understanding privacy and trust online
Confidence to speak up and seek adult support
